Role Overview:
The Executive Principal of Infra Engineering is a senior leader responsible for guiding the Site Reliability Engineering (SRE) function, integrating DevOps principles to drive operational excellence, reliability, and innovation across infrastructure platforms. This role leads multiple technical teams, including Platform Engineering, Data Center Management, Infrastructure Planning & Architecture and Network & Telecommunications, ensuring 24x7 support and continuous improvement within a complex, hybrid environment. 
Additional Key Roles & Responsibilities:
  • Mentor and develop infrastructure managers and SMEs.
  • Lead onshore/offshore teams and manage service providers.
  • Oversee 24x7 operations, incident response, and problem management.
  • Manage OpEx/CapEx, SLAs, KPIs, and OKRs.
  • Ensure reliability, disaster recovery, and lifecycle management.
  • Champion automation, CI/CD, and Infrastructure as Code.
  • Direct monitoring, observability, and performance optimization.
  • Align with security and compliance requirements.
  • Develop strategies for PaaS, VDI, and emerging technologies.
SRE & DevOps Skills
  • High availability, fault tolerance, and incident management.
  • Automation of infrastructure and operations.
  • CI/CD pipeline design and maintenance.
  • Monitoring, metrics, and performance tuning.
  • Multi-platform expertise (Windows, Linux, VMware, cloud).
  • Security, audit, and identity/access management.
  • Change control and risk management.
Basic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's degree in IT/IS or equivalent experience 
  • 10 years of infrastructure engineering experience
  • 8+ years of management experience required
Preferred Qualifications/Certifications
  • Previous experience building a private cloud environment is highly preferre
  • Preferred certifications: ITIL, AWS/Azure, MSCA/MCSE, CCNA/CCNP.

Welcome to Hyundai AutoEver America (HAEA) - An automotive information technology organization, committed to providing world-class technology services to its clients throughout North America.

In today’s fast-paced global business environment, information technology is a necessity to build a competitive advantage with operational efficiencies and increase market share. With that understanding, Hyundai Motor Group established us in March 2005.

Based in Orange County, California, Hyundai AutoEver America (HAEA) is an established, growing company and an affiliate of Hyundai Motor Group, a Fortune Global 500 Company. Hyundai AutoEver worldwide has more than 4,000+ IT experts working in 23 subsidiaries, as well as in various locations across eight countries.
